Here’s some other notes about the stick from Markman

* Tago-san, the producer for SOULCALIBUR V told us at E3 2011 that he wanted a stick similar to the SSFIV Chun-Li Tournament Edition FightStick. We agreed to make something similar; but to make changes/improvements that cater to the fighting game fan and of course the SOULCALIBUR fan
* That being said, the SOUL Edition has a translucent body all around with the artwork of the Soul Edge and Soul Calibur swords tying into the case design
* The FightStick has a new button layout and has a button mapping that is unique to SOULCALIBUR. The new button layout and stick placement is following the NAMCO NOIR arcade panel layout; this layout is most reminiscent of the classic SEGA Astro City layout
* The bezel on the SOUL Edition FightStick is what we call the “EDGE” bezel; which helps give it more of a SOULCALIBUR look & feel
* The SOUL Edition uses 6 stainless steel screws; we’ve listened to your feedback and have noted that rusty screws are not appealing

Street Fighter III: Third Strike Online Edition’s DLC Explained

#streetFighter

So we have been hearing that Street Fighter III: Third Strike Online Edition was getting some DLC. Many have speculated but no one was quite sure what would be coming. Well today Capcom’s Derek Neal broke it down for us.

First off, “Color Pack 1” will be launching next week, on September 6th/7th. The price for this is $2.99, and buying this one pack will add 7 new colors for each character! The colors are available in pretty much all modes, but can’t be seen by people who haven’t purchased the DLC. (Also, we weren’t able to save the color palettes in replay files, so please be aware of that.)

In addition to “Color Pack 1” (and future color packs), we’re proud to announce several other DLC offerings today, which should be showing up in the next month or so.

The first of those announcements is: a set of Music Packs(!), which add new songs. Specifically, they add…all the character themes from the first two Street Fighter IIIgames, “New Generation” and “Second Impact”! But wait, there’s more. In addition to the Unlock Keys, Color Packs, and Music Packs, we’re also going to be offering Match Packs.

As some of you may know, we held a semi-secret tournament at the CAPCOM offices earlier this year, and called it Fight For the Future, 2011. We invited 16 high level SF3 players from all around the world to participate, including 4 from Japan. With these Match Packs, we are now going to bring that tournament straight to you, in the comfort of your living room. Each pack comes stocked with over an hour worth of content, and every single match is accompanied by professional commentary, recorded by the one and only: James Chen! Finally, there will be two of these Match Packs. One will cover the entire Tournament Top 8, while the other is a “best bouts” pack stocked with all the hypest matches from the event. iPhone SSFIV Sales Go To Japanese Earthquake Relief

#streetfighter #Zangief

The earthquake that has hit Japan as been utterly devastating to say the least. As the people of Japan try to recover from this natural disaster, so many are homeless or hungry.

Capcom has decided to help out by dropping the price of Street Fighter IV for the iPhone to $.99 and all proceeds are going to help those affected by the earthquake. Great move on the part of Capcom. Help the suffering and get more people playing Street Fighter all in one swoop.

Thank you to everyone who has sent inquiries and wished us well during this crisis. We want to reiterate that all of our employees in the Osaka and Toyko regions are safe and well, and we thank everyone for their support.

In response to recent events, Capcom will immediately donate 100 million yen to help victims of the earthquake and communities recover from this tragedy.

For one week from today, March 15, Street Fighter IV on iPhone will be available for 99cents/115yen, and all sales of the title during this period will be donated to support earthquake relief activities.

Capcom will also suspend operations or shorten operating hours as necessary at amusement arcades and other business sites that are located in areas served by Tohoku Electric Power and Tokyo Electric Power. In addition, Capcom will refrain from holding special events.

Details and Images for Marvel Vs. Capcom DLC Content

By now, many of you already have gotten your hands on Marvel Vs. Capcom 3. If you are one of those people and you are also a completist, you are probably wondering what is the deal with the DLC for the game. Well Capcom released some details and images on the DLC. Check it out below.

We’ve recently announced 2 more pieces of DLC content and from looking at the comments on the wall and posts, it looks like some of you are a bit confused about what’s what and we’d like to help you out!

DLC Costume pack- Available March 1st, 2011

* New costume for Ryu, Iron Man, Captain America, Dante, Chris, and Thor
* All 6 are available for 400 Microsoft points or $5
* These are NOT included in the special edition.
* Check out the costumes here: http://www.capcom-unity.com/jgonzo/blog/2011/02/14/marvel_vs._capcom_3_media_explosion

Shadow Mode- Available March 1st, 2011

* The first Shadow Mode pack will include teams and AI from three Capcom staff members, including producer Ryota Niitsuma, associate producer Akihito Kadowaki, and a QA tester.
* The first pack is scheduled for release on March 1st, 2011 with more packs becoming available for download at a later date. If you ever wanted to say you beat the producer of Marvel vs. Capcom 3 at his own game, this is your best shot.
* These are NOT included in the special edition.
* Pricing is currently undetermined.

Bought the special edition of MvC3? You get Jill and Shuma Gorath! Available March 15th, 2011.

* The SE version of the game comes with downloadable characters, Jill and Shuma Gorath. You may redeem these characters on March 15, 2011. We did not intentionally delay the DLC characters as we know how badly our fans want to play them. This was an unfortunate technical issue and we apologize for them not being available today.
* For PS3 copies of the special edition, your PSN code is printed on the back of your art book. On March 15th, your PSN code will be available for activation. If you attempt to enter your code before March 15, 2011, PSN will tell you that it’s an invalid code.
* For Xbox 360 copies of the special edition, we will send you your Xbox LIVE DLC code on March 15, 2011. To register your email with our system, please visit: marvelvscapcom3.com/redeemand follow the step by step instructions. The code on the back of your art book is NOT a Xbox LIVE code but rather, the code you input into our redeem site.
* Jill and Shuma-Gorath is the only DLC that comes with the special edition. Buying the special edition does not also make you eligible for other DLC.
* Jill and Shuma-Gorath will still be available for purchase on March 15, 2011 for the people who did not buy the Special Edition. Each character will cost $5 or 400 Microsoft points.
* What’s the point of the special edition then you ask? For the same $10 premium that you pay for Jill and Shuma Gorath, you’ll also get a steel case, custom sleeve, 48-page artbook, and 1-month free of Marvel Digital Comics.

Dead or Alive Producer Takes Shots At Super Street Fighter IV for 3DS

#StreetFighter

By now most people know that Super Street Fighter IV is coming out for the Nintendo 3DS in March. Did you know that there is another fighting game coming out for the new handheld around the same time? Dead Or Alive: Dimensions is also on its way. Now if you are a true fighting game nut, then maybe you’ll pick up both titles. However if you can only offord to drop cash for one, it is likely Super Street Fighter IV. Team Ninja’s Yosuke Hayashi seems to know that and is looking to take some of the wind out of Capcom’s sails and term Joe Public’s opinion to Dead or Alive.

“Street Fighter is a 2D fighting game. But for us, Dead Or Alive is a 3D fighting game – so [Capcom has] a limitation with Street Fighter. As a 3D fighting game we have a lot of possibility and it is natural to convey it to 3DS.”

“[Super Street Fighter IV 3D Edition] has a figurine battle. We are in the fighting game genre, and they’re not fighting!”
